Male and juveniles of both the black and brown widow species are not poisonous. You wouldn’t probably recognize one if you saw them.

The brown widow is slightly less poisonous than the black widow. That being said by all means kill it with fire. But before you do look for the web and feel it so that you know what it feels like. That way it’s really easy to find them. That messy thrown together web that is super strong.
